Kamen Rider Kuuga (仮面ライダークウガ) was a Kamen Rider Series for 2000, and also the first Heisei Era series. This Kamen Rider series was based off egyptian writings.

Growing Form

Growing Form is Kuuga's first and weakest form. His armours are white, and he has small horns. If he is deeply injured, he turns into this form, and won't be able to obtain other forms for two hours. His finisher is Growing Kick.

Mighty Form

Mighty Form is Kuuga's default form, with a red armour. He first transformed into this form in Episode 2. In this form, he uses kicks and punches rather than weaponry. It is the most balanced out of the forms. His finisher attack is Mighty Kick.

Dragon Form

Dragon Form is Kuuga's second form, with a blue armour. He first transformed into this form in Episode 5. In this form, he can obtain a shaft by holding something long, in order to attack opponents of close range. His finisher attack is yet to be revealed.

Songs

Kamen Rider Kuuga

Kamen Rider Kuuga is the opening song for Kamen Rider Kuuga, which was performed by Masayuki Tanaka.

Into the Blue Sky

Into the Blue Sky is the ending song for Kamen Rider Kuuga, which was performed by Jin Hashimoto.
